Purpose: To analyze the effectiveness of a physiological vocal warm-up program focused on religious singers. Method: longitudinal study involving 39 subjects male and female, aged at least 18 and at most 50, the participants underwent an evaluation vocal pre-warm-up and vocal post-warm-up, results being compared to both evaluations. The evaluation was applied questionnaire vocal habits and symptoms, acoustic analysis and auditory perceptual analysis. The study was conducted in Catholic Churches of Várzea Grande City in the state Mato Grosso. Results: They said participants to use the corner of a median of 87.3 months with weekly frequency of 2.4 times per week. However, 89.7% of the singers reported not warm up the voice before the corner and not desaquecerem 94.9% after the corner. In inadequate vocal habits most said talking aplenty. Already in vocal symptoms the three most prevalent were: voice worse in the morning (59.0%), loss of treble (54.4%) and hoarseness constant (51.3%). After application of vocal warm-up program improvement was observed in vocal self assessment and auditory perceptual analysis. There was also a significant increase in the fundamental frequency of the sustained vowel, but for the singing voice there was no change in acoustic parameters analyzed. Conclusion: The vocal heating program was effective with positive changes in voice adjustments, providing a more comfortable voice output this being noticed by singers themselves.

Purpose: A clinical case of unilateral vocal fold paralysis is presented with case history, auditory-perceptual analysis and accompanying audio files and ratings, videostroboscopic files and ratings, and acoustic analysis, as well as impressions and plan for treatment. Method: A single clinical case of unilateral vocal fold paralysis is presented for learning purposes. Results: Clinical keys are provided for learning. Conclusion: Learners will be able to follow a clinical case to aid in perceptual, videostroboscopic, acoustic, and voice assessment and goal and treatment planning. In this paper, Just Noticeable Differences (JNDs) of color-normal subjects measured towards the Protan, Deutan, and Tritan confusion points are presented as a function of the chromaticity of the reference points. Measurements were executed with the Cambridge Colour Test Trivector test in equidistant reference points towards eight directions equally spaced and centered on the neutral reference point in the CIE 1976 UCS diagram.Results were evaluated as the function of the distance between the reference points and the neutral point. The reference points were the chromaticities of the backgrounds of the pseudoisochromatic plates in the test, and the neutral point was defined as equal energy white. The evaluation was performed considering ∆Eu'v' differences and L/(L + M) and S/(L + M) ratios of the cone-excitations.Chromatic discrimination thresholds exceeded the normative upper limit of color normal subjects in ∆Eu'v' units at extreme reference points. Shifting the reference points from the neutral point towards the confusion points indicated an increase of Just Noticeable Differences measured towards the confusion points following second-order polynomials. Based on our results a model estimating the JNDs expressed in ∆Eu'v' units towards the confusion points was recommended.Even though CIE 1976 UCS diagram is not a perceptually uniform color space, the Just Noticeable Differences measured with the CCT correlate with the corresponding L' and S' cone excitations. This confirms the basic applicability of the CIE 1976 UCS diagram for characterizing Just Noticeable Differences. For complete perceptual analysis, the use of cone-excitation-based metrics is still essential and recommended.

<b><i>Background:</i></b> The Acoustic Voice Quality Index (AVQI) is a correlate of dysphonia. It has been found to differentiate between dysphonic and normophonic speakers and to indicate the effects of voice therapy. This study investigates how the AVQI reacts towards creak and strain, which are common in normophonic speakers. <b><i>Methods:</i></b> The material was obtained from an earlier study on 104 Finnish female university students (mean age 24.3 years, SD 6.3 years) with no known pathology of voice or hearing and a perceptually normal voice (G = 0 in GRBAS), who were recorded while reading aloud a standard text and sustaining the vowel [a:]. Perceptual analysis for the amount of creak and strain was carried out by 2 expert listeners. In this study, the AVQI v03.01 was analyzed and correlated with perceptual evaluations. Samples with low and high amounts of creak and strain were compared with <i>t</i> tests. <b><i>Results:</i></b> On average, the AVQI was below the threshold value of dysphonia in the Finnish population. The AVQI (ρ = 0.35, <i>p</i> = 0.000) and its subparameters, smoothed cepstral peak prominence (CPPS; ρ = –0.35, <i>p</i> = 0.000) and harmonics-to-noise ratio (HNR; ρ = –0.30, <i>p</i> = 0.002) showed low but significant correlations with creak. Strain had low but significant correlations with spectral Slope (ρ = 0.38, <i>p</i> = 0.000) and Tilt (ρ = –0.40, <i>p</i> = 0.009). The AVQI was lower (better) in samples that were evaluated as having a high amount of strain, but the difference was not significant. Only CPPS differentiated significantly between low and high amounts of creak. <b><i>Conclusion:</i></b> The AVQI does not seem to differentiate between high and low amounts of creak and strain in normophonic speakers.

Abstract Background Gastric pull-up is a reconstructive option for circumferential defects after resection of advanced laryngopharyngeal malignancy. Voice loss is expected and vocal rehabilitation remains a challenge. Our study objectives were to investigate the feasibility of secondary tracheoesophageal puncture following gastric pull-up and to analyze voice outcomes. Methods This was a prospective cohort study of patients with advanced laryngopharyngeal malignancies who underwent gastric pull-up and secondary tracheoesophageal puncture between 1988 and 2017 at a tertiary-care academic institution. Objective acoustic measures included fundamental frequency and vocal intensity. Perceptual analysis was performed using voice recordings (“Rainbow Passage”) randomly presented in a blinded fashion to four clinicians using the validated GRBAS scale. Speech intelligibility was assessed in a blinded fashion using a validated 7-point scale. Additionally, the Voice Handicap Index-10 was administered as a validated patient self-reporting tool. Results Ten patients (7 male, 3 female) were included, all of whom preferentially used tracheoesophageal puncture for communication. These patients had abnormal median fundamental frequency of 250 (interquartile range (IQR) 214–265) Hz and a limited median vocal intensity of 65.8 (IQR 64.1–68.3) dB. Perceptual analysis (GRBAS) revealed a median ‘moderate’ degree of impairment [grade 2 (IQR 2–3), roughness 2 (IQR 2–3), breathiness 3 (IQR 2–3), asthenia 2 (IQR 1–2), strain 2 (IQR 1–2)] as did median intelligibility scores [median 5 (IQR 4–7)]. Most patients self-reported an abnormal voice handicap-10 [median 26.5 (IQR 22.8–35.0)]. Conclusion Secondary tracheoesophageal puncture is a safe and feasible option for voice rehabilitation after gastric pull-up. Although analyses demonstrated moderate subjective and objective impairment, tracheoesophageal puncture provided patients with a self-reported means of functional verbal communication and was their preferred method of communication. Kant stated that education is to develop a sound mind in a sound body. Following a descriptive survey in a quantitative framework, the current study aimed to analyze the perception of students at Khyber Pakhtunkhwa about the availability of sports facilities and their utilization.  A multi-stage sample of 300 students was taken from12 urban Secondary schools of district Peshawar. A questionnaire was used for the collection of quantitative data having five-point Likert scales. Kruskale Wallace H test and Mann-Whitney U test were used as inferential statistics for finding the differences in the groups. The study found that most of the secondary school students participated in sports activities. The majority of schools were having sports facilities, however, fewer students were having sports facilities outside their schools. It was suggested that if students are provided with proper sports facilities and proper guidelines, it will have a significant impact on their physical development and academic achievements.
